2020-01-01から1年間の記事一覧

Ansible 環境構築

YAML 形式の Playbook を作成して、構築が行える Ansible。 Ansible を使って、環境を構築できるように Ansible 環境を構築します~ 環境の構成としては、とりあえず、以下。 【Ansible サーバ】 192.168.200.13 【対象端末】 192.168.200.21 Ansible インス…

Git Runner (Linux)

GitHub にコミットすると、ビルドする Git Runner の Linux 版を構築する。 公式には、Docker を使うのが推奨らしいが、VMでTry. Git Runner が CentOS 8 未対応っぽい。(リポジトリみても、バイナリがない) なので、CentOS 7 の VM を作成。 最小構成でセッ…

Git Runner (Windows)

GitHub にコミットすると、ビルドする Git Runner の Windows 版を構築する。 まず、Windows マシンを構築。 ビルド環境に、Visual Studio Community をセットアップ! Visual Studio Communit (visualstudio.microsoft.com) からセットアップの EXE をダウ…

GitLab構築

次に、GitLab を構築する。OS は、CentOS8 で。 パッケージの更新やら、ドメインの参加とかは、実施済みってことで進める。 GitLabの設定の際に、アクセスするアカウントとパスワードを設定する必要があるため、事前に、GitLab ユーザを作成しておく。 イン…

ドメイン参加(Linux)

Linux クライアントを作成したドメインに参加させます。 端末は、CentOS8で。 必要なパッケージをインストールします。 # dnf -y install realmd \ sssd \ oddjob \ oddjob-mkhomedir \ adcli \ samba-common-tools \ krb5-workstation ドメインが検索できる…

ドメイン参加(Windows)

Windows クライアントを作成したドメインに参加させます。 コンピュータ名が登録されるため、ドメイン参加前に端末のコンピュータ名を変更しておきます。 「システムのプロパティ」の「変更」ボタンをクリック "ドメイン" を選択 ドメイン名 "lab.local" を…

DC(Domain Controller)作成

DC(Domain Controller) は、最近だとSamba4でできるみたい。 なので、DC 用の仮想マシンを CentOS8 + Samba4 で、構築してみる。 仮想マシンを作って、CentOS8 をインストール(最小構成のインストールで、最低限のセットアップ)。 ホスト名やIP、ゲートウェ…

ルータ構築

ルータの OS として、Linux とか Windows でも、よいのだが、今回は軽量な vyOS にしてみた。 (VM ホストは、ちょっと豪華な PC なので、なるべく軽く。。。) ISOの入手や、推奨マシンスペック、インストール手順などは、以下を参考にして実施。 VyOS jp (wi…

CI/CD トライ!

CI/CD やってみようかなってことで、自宅マシンに、VM 立てて、そこでやってみよう! せっかくだから、認証とかも、DC(Domain Controller) 立てて一括管理とかチャレンジしてみるか。 って軽い感じで、やってみる! そんなわけで、ざっくりネットワーク構成…